Sponsorship Eligibility for Family Class Immigration for your Spouse

As a sponsor for your spouse, you must provide financial support for three years from the date your spouse becomes a permanent resident. Therefore, you have to meet certain income requirements.

It is very important that people whom you have sponsored before should not have turned to government for financial assistant. If they have taken the help from government in terms of financial assistance then you may not be allowed to sponsor another person.

Here are some important eligibility conditions that will determine if you will be approved as a sponsor.

  • failed to provide financial support you agreed to when you signed a sponsorship agreement to sponsor another relative in the past
  • any default on a court-ordered support order specifically towards alimony or child support
  • received government financial assistance ( disability assistance is fine )
  • were convicted of a violent criminal offence
  • late or missed payments on an immigration loan
  • are in prison
  • have declared bankruptcy and have not been released from it yet.

Option C Printout – unavailable because of recent immigration

If you had recently immigrated to Canada and would want to sponsor your spouse, you application may be returned saying that Option C Printout from CRA is missing.

To resolve the issue, get an employment letter from your employer. The letter shoudl state your title/designation, duration of employment and your annual salary. It would also be better if the letter states the salaries you received to date.

If you have further questions, Contact CIC via their Call Centre (1-888-242-2100) and ask them directly as to what you should do.
